How much does a Analytical Chemist make?

The average salary for a Analytical Chemist is $74,249 per year in the US.

Analytical chemists play a key role in many industries. They study and analyze substances to understand their composition and properties. This job often involves working in labs. Salaries for analytical chemists can vary greatly based on experience and location. On average, they earn about $74,249 per year.

Most analytical chemists earn between $38,000 and $150,000 each year. The data shows that the lowest-paid 10% of analytical chemists earn less than $38,000. The highest-paid 10% earn more than $150,000 annually. A person's salary can depend on their experience, education, and the industry they work in. Some common employers include pharmaceutical companies, government agencies, and research institutions.

What are the highest paying cities for a Analytical Chemist?

Analytical chemists can find excellent opportunities in cities like Boston and San Diego. These two cities offer some of the highest average salaries for this role. For instance, Boston pays an average of $106,070 per year, while San Diego is close behind at $102,793 per year. Choosing a city with a strong job market can make a big difference. Boulder, Los Angeles, and Minneapolis also provide competitive salaries for analytical chemists, making them attractive places to work. How to earn more as a Analytical Chemist?

Analytical Chemists play a key role in many industries, from pharmaceuticals to environmental science. Increasing your earning potential in this field can lead to a more rewarding career. Here are some ways to earn more as an Analytical Chemist.

First, gaining more experience helps. Experienced chemists often earn higher salaries. Working on more complex projects or in senior roles can lead to better pay. Second, earning advanced degrees or certifications can boost earnings. An advanced degree, such as a Master's or Ph.D., can open doors to higher-paying positions. Certifications in specialized areas can also increase your value.

Next, developing strong skills in certain areas can lead to higher pay. Proficiency in specific analytical techniques or software can set you apart. Specializing in a high-demand area, like pharmaceuticals or environmental analysis, can also increase earning potential. Networking with other professionals can lead to job opportunities that pay more. Attending conferences, joining professional organizations, and connecting with others in the field can help. Finally, seeking out new job opportunities can lead to better pay. Companies that value your skills and experience may offer higher salaries.

Consider these factors to increase your earnings as an Analytical Chemist. Focusing on experience, education, skills, networking, and job opportunities can lead to a more rewarding career.
